3 Who was Poe? Poet Inventor of detective and horror stories

4 Childhood Boston, 1809 Father left family Mother dies Was sent to fosters in Virginia (Allans)

5 Poe serving the country After unsuccesfull university life Getting high rank Foster sends him again to study US Military academy Poe and universities doesn´t do well together

6 Using an imagination After kicking out of USM academy Setted off to Baltimore Impossible to earn enough money at these times Altough people loved his stories, he couldn´t live on with little money 1835 getting job as an editor Fired because of his drinking

7 13 and bride He falled in love with pretty girl She was 13 years old The shock for Poe´s 19. century wasn´t her age, but the fact, that she was his cousin… how hypocritical Marriage was happy, harmonic life

8 A curse of Poe Tuberculosis Due to this illness his mother died and in 1847 dies his loving wife, Virginia The end of Poe´s satisfied life Comeback to drinking

9 A stylish death Poe died in 1849, on 3rd.of October Mystery is, that he was found lying on the street in foreign clothes without any marks of shoot, blood or poisoning Who was Reynolds??
